Problem Statement

The rear view camera on a BMW X5 F15 (2014-2019) is not functioning properly, potentially impacting parking and safety.

Symptoms

  • •Rear view camera display is blank or not activating
  • •"Camera Not Available" message on the screen
  • •Distorted or unclear image when camera is accessed
  • •Camera lens appears dirty or obstructed
  • •Backup sensors are functioning while the camera is not

Solution
1. Preparation
  • Tools Required: OBD-II scanner, multimeter, socket set, cleaning supplies.
  • Ensure the vehicle is parked on a flat surface and turned off.
  • Disconnect the battery to prevent any electrical short.
2. Clean the Camera Lens
  • Use a soft microfiber cloth and a gentle cleaner to wipe the camera lens.
  • Inspect for any physical damage to the lens; replace if necessary.
3. Inspect and Repair Wiring
  • Remove the rear trim panel to access the camera wiring.
  • Tools Required: Socket set, trim removal tools.
  • Check for any loose connections or damaged wires; repair or replace as needed.
  • Ensure the connectors are securely attached.
4. Test the Camera Power Supply
  • Reconnect the battery and turn on the ignition.
  • Use a multimeter to check for voltage at the camera connector.
    • Expected voltage: 12V.
  • If no voltage is detected, trace the wiring back to the source to identify any breaks.
5. Replace the Camera (if necessary)
  • If the camera is faulty, remove the old camera by unscrewing it from its mount.
  • Install the new camera in reverse order, ensuring all connections are secure.
  • Parts Required: Replacement rear view camera (specific to BMW X5 F15).
6. Reassemble Trim and Test
  • Reattach the rear trim panel.
  • Reconnect the battery and test the rear view camera functionality.
